проблемка imagecreatefromjpeg()

Spectrum

Guest
проблемка imagecreatefromjpeg()

проблемка imagecreatefromjpeg() - не работает...

Fatal error: Call to undefined function: imagecreatefromjpeg() in p:\www\admind\final_add_news.php on line 123
и тоже самое с ImageJpeg()

php 4.3.7
Что делать?
Спасибо.
 

Spectrum

Guest
а каким образом это сделать ? - если Вас не затруднит
 

Spectrum

Guest
Спасибо!

-~{}~ 21.07.04 01:21:

понял, но немного недопонял:)
Скачал библиотеку jpeg-6b положил в usr/local/php/gd/
в php.ini добавил extension_dir = "./configure --with-jpeg-dir=/usr/local/php/gd/jpeg-6b"
, раскоментировал extension=php_gd2.dll ...gd не работает
я так подозреваю:) что то я делаю неправильно если не работает....
Вот что я вычитал в книге:
"Необходимо загрузить библиотеку jpeg-6b и откомпелировать библиотеку GD (у меня вопрос что такое откомпелировать? Спасибо.). Кроме того , потребуется перекомпелировать PHP с параметром ----with-jpeg-dir=/patch/jpeg-6b"
Вот собственно у меня 2 вопроса - 1)что есть компиляция и 2) где я допустил ошибку в свих действиях?
Спасибо.
 

the_real_maniac

Guest
Автор оригинала: Spectrum
Спасибо!

Вот что я вычитал в книге:
"Необходимо загрузить библиотеку jpeg-6b и откомпелировать библиотеку GD (у меня вопрос что такое откомпелировать? Спасибо.). Кроме того , потребуется перекомпелировать PHP с параметром ----with-jpeg-dir=/patch/jpeg-6b"
Вот собственно у меня 2 вопроса - 1)что есть компиляция и 2) где я допустил ошибку в свих действиях?
Спасибо.
Компиляция это перевод исходных текстов программы (в данном случае библиотеки ГД) в машинный код. Тебе предлагается заново сделать библиотеку, не парься: Винда, я так понимаю? скачай с рнр.нет последний дистрибутив пхп4, (zip ессесно) и там будет то что надо. Если ты все же извращенец, тебе на boutell.com за исходниками GD

в любом случае удачи ))
 

neko

tеam neko
в php.ini раскомментировать строчку
extension=php_gd2.dll

раскомментировать это значит ; убрать
100 раз уже сказали
 

Spectrum

Guest
Спасибо neko, я же почему и задаю вопрос - строку эту давно раскоментировал я понять не могу мне нужно вот эту строку добавлять :
extension_dir = "./configure --with-jpeg-dir=/usr/local/php/gd/jpeg-6b"
если да что в ней не так? Потому что библиотека не подключается
 

neko

tеam neko
НЕНАДО НИЧЕГО ДОБАВЛЯТЬ ТЕБЕ

что значит не подключается
к какому твоему органу она не подключается?
ты сервер перезапустил?
проверил функцию свою?
 

IBSN

Новичок
Spectrum
то что ты собирался написать, это для ОС Линукс... тебе надо открыть пхп.ини и найти строку которую дал neko и убрать символ ; затем сохраниться и перезапустить сервер...
 

Spectrum

Guest
спасибо, я так и сделал но как только я раскоментировал эту строку у меня при переходе на обрабатывающий скрипт комп начинает оочень долго думать , даже если в нём 2строки -
<?php
var_dump(gd_info());
exit;
?>
что это может быть? Если не трудно глянте мой php.ini , - http://flasher.ru/forum/attachment.php?s=&postid=394843
но там вроде всё ок.
Спасибо.
 

Spectrum

Guest
Пути к чему?

Я вот делал так
extension_dir = "./configure --with-jpeg-dir=/usr/local/php/gd/jpeg-6b"

и спрашивал про это выше но neko посоветовал мне ничего не добавлять:) а может я неправильно понял....
итак какие пути куда и к чему надо прописать.
Спасибо.
 

neko

tеam neko
давненько я таких идиотов не видал
чувак
не суй свои руки, куда не надо
где ты вычитал, что тебе надо такую кривизну делать?

делай как в мануале сказано и не компостируй людям мозги.
extension_dir указываешь c:\php\extensions или где оно у тебя стоит
раскомментируешь строку про которую выше сказано

ВСЕ.
 

Spectrum

Guest
о вот за это спасибо!
а ругаться не надо :)
 
Сверху